Avatar billede nybroe Nybegynder
10. juli 2003 - 12:01 Der er 22 kommentarer og
1 løsning

opdater checkboxes

Hej,

Jeg ville høre om en kunne hjælp mig med at:

Jeg har en side hvor der bliver liste nogle navne og ud for dem vil der være en checkbox.

Det jeg gerne vil lave er at man skal kunne klikke på en knap også skal alle de checkboxe der er blivet klikket af opdater felt i databasen de høre til


Så hvis jeg har 3 checkbox

1 checked
2
3 checked

Så skal 1 og 3 opdateres

Er det til at forstår??????
Avatar billede znuggle.com Nybegynder
10. juli 2003 - 12:27 #1
<%
checked = ""

If Request.QueryString("checkboxes") = "update" Then
    checked = "checked"
End If
%>

[...]

<form action="dinside.asp?checkboxes=update">

[...]

<input type="checkbox" name="checkbox1" <%=checked%> >
<input type="checkbox" name="checkbox2" <%=checked%> >
<input type="checkbox" name="checkbox3" <%=checked%> >
Avatar billede nybroe Nybegynder
10. juli 2003 - 12:40 #2
Hvad skulle den gøre for den gøre ikke nået
Avatar billede znuggle.com Nybegynder
10. juli 2003 - 12:52 #3
Jo, det gør den??

Prøv at give mig din kode, så kan jeg indsætte det for dig...
Avatar billede cesil Nybegynder
10. juli 2003 - 12:56 #4
Prøv det her

<%
For Each Groupx In Request.Form("group")
        Set oRs2 = oConn.Execute("INSERT INTO CRMCustomer2Group (nr1) VALUES (" & Groupx & ")")
        Set oRs2 = Nothing
      Next
%>


<input type="checkbox" name="group" value="1">
<input type="checkbox" name="group" value="2">
<input type="checkbox" name="group" value="3">
<input type="checkbox" name="group" value="4">
<input type="submit" value="Send" name="submit1">
Avatar billede nybroe Nybegynder
10. juli 2003 - 13:00 #5
Jammen Jeg laver et udtræk fra en database hvor jeg bare sætter en checkbox så alle navnen få en checkbox og dem der så bliver checked skal opdaters
Avatar billede cesil Nybegynder
10. juli 2003 - 13:04 #6
<% Set rs = oConn.Execute("SELECT ID FROM tabel")
Do While Not rs.EOF
%>
    <input type="checkbox" name="group" value="<%=rs("ID")%>"></font></td>
<%           
Loop
rs.Close
Set rs = Nothing %>
Avatar billede cesil Nybegynder
10. juli 2003 - 13:06 #7
kan du selv "samle" det?
Avatar billede nybroe Nybegynder
10. juli 2003 - 13:06 #8
Skal lige sige at der er en checkbox pr. navn men at valuen vil være den samme til alle.
Avatar billede nybroe Nybegynder
10. juli 2003 - 13:07 #9
cesil hvad bruger du (nr1) til???
Avatar billede cesil Nybegynder
10. juli 2003 - 13:10 #10
Det er bare et eksempel jeg lavede. Det er tabelnavnet i din database. Se bort fra det. Istedet for id som value kan du jo så skrive navn. Du skal bare sørge for at det er entydigt.
Avatar billede nybroe Nybegynder
10. juli 2003 - 13:19 #11
cesil kunne jeg få dig til at samle den???
Avatar billede cesil Nybegynder
10. juli 2003 - 13:21 #12
ja, øjeblik
Avatar billede cesil Nybegynder
10. juli 2003 - 13:26 #13
Det skulle vist være det........

<%
if request.querystring("mode")="gem" then
    For Each Groupx In Request.Form("group")
      Set oRs2 = oConn.Execute("INSERT INTO tabel(felt1) VALUES (" & Groupx & ")")
      Set oRs2 = Nothing
    Next
end if
%>



<form name="form" method="post" action="sammeside.asp?mode=gem">
    <% Set rs = oConn.Execute("SELECT ID FROM tabel WHERE")
    Do While Not rs.EOF
    %>
        <input type="checkbox" name="group" value="<%=rs("ID")%>"><br>
    <%           
    Loop
    rs.Close
    Set rs = Nothing
    %>
    <input type="submit" value="Send" name="submit1">
</form>
Avatar billede nybroe Nybegynder
10. juli 2003 - 14:05 #14
INSERT INTO tabel(felt1) er tabelen jeg vil sætte ind og felt1 er det felt jeg vil sætte det ind i er det sådan jeg skal forstå den????
Avatar billede cesil Nybegynder
10. juli 2003 - 14:09 #15
ja
Avatar billede nybroe Nybegynder
10. juli 2003 - 14:11 #16
Hvad er (" & Groupx & ") så
Avatar billede cesil Nybegynder
10. juli 2003 - 14:22 #17
bare et navn jeg givet. Du kan kalde det hvad som helst. Hvis den brokker sig over det kan det godt være du øverst på siden skal lave en
dim groupx

Det er form collektion jeg har givet navnet groupx
Avatar billede nybroe Nybegynder
10. juli 2003 - 14:31 #18
Okay har fundet ud af det og siger TAK! Jeg ville lige høre om du kunne sige mig hvorfor at nå jag opdate og vil sætter en dato ind i databasen så passer den ikke?????
Avatar billede nybroe Nybegynder
10. juli 2003 - 14:33 #19
Har fået den til at sætte datoen ind så bare glem det
Avatar billede cesil Nybegynder
10. juli 2003 - 14:47 #20
Det var da godt du kunne bruge det. Er det pointene værd ;-)
Avatar billede nybroe Nybegynder
10. juli 2003 - 14:53 #21
Yes!
Avatar billede cesil Nybegynder
10. juli 2003 - 14:54 #22
Sku jeg så ikke ha dem :-)
Avatar billede nybroe Nybegynder
10. juli 2003 - 14:55 #23
sorry =:0)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Kurser inden for grundlæggende programmering

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ester